Suspect Notes is a thematic, co-operative party game for 2-6 Detectives.

Concept words are presented as evidence in an investigation. Players then write clever clues that connect them to uncover the true identity of the super villain known only as "Mr. E."

When each clue is revealed, players guess how many pieces of evidence it connects to - and to arrest a suspect, more than half of the players must get it right!

Each suspect also offers the clue writer an additional challenge - if met you'll uncover even more leads in the investigation.

Can you outsmart a criminal mastermind - or will you outsmart yourselves instead?

Features

  • A thematic, co-operative word party game for 2-6 players.

  • Players look for clues that connect a specific number of words together, whilst the other players must guess how many things you are connecting (not the exact connections).

  • All players have the chance to give and guess clues during the game.

  • Optional challenges allow you to unlock more cards - at the risk that you make a mistake!

  • Family weight rules, simple setup and zero upkeep during play!
